Palm oil is surely an unbelievably economical crop, creating additional oil for every land region than some other equivalent vegetable oil crop. Globally, palm oil supplies forty% of the planet’s vegetable oil need on just under 6% from the land utilised to make all vegetable oils. To have the very same volume of different oils like soybean, coconut, or sunflower oil you would wish something among 4 and ten times much more land, which would just change the problem to other elements STE Thailand of the entire world and threaten other habitats, species and communities.

Palm oil is often developed a lot more sustainably and there's a purpose for organizations, governments, and consumers to Participate in. The Roundtable on Sustainable Palm Oil  or RSPO was shaped in 2004 in response to increasing problems in regards to the impacts palm oil was possessing over the natural environment and on Culture.
